Sales Report, sample forms, 322–323
sample forms, 4, 318–329
Absence Request, 318–319
Applicant Rating, 319
Asset Tracking, 319
Change Order, 319–320
customizing, 318
Expense Report, 320
form design and, 69
Invoice (Multiple Tax Rates & Single Tax Rate), 320
Issue Tracking (Simple & Detailed), 320–321
Meeting Agenda, 321
Performance Review, 321
Project Plan, 322
Purchase Order & Purchase Request, 322
Resume, 322
Sales Report, 322–323
Service Request, 323
Status Report, 323
Time Card (Simple & Detailed), 323–324
Travel Itinerary, 324
Travel Request, 324
Vendor Information, 324–325
viewing XML schema underlying, 325–329
Save As dialog box, 87
saving forms
blank forms, 87–88
in form libraries, 256–258
overview, 6, 56
prior to publishing, 238–240
Screen Tips, 117, 146, 199
Script Editor. See Microsoft Script Editor (MSE)
scripting, 214–228
alerts, 226–227
command buttons, 218
compared with expression boxes, 222
controlling flow of, 227
date fields, 223–224
debugger, 355
developers use of, 7–8
error catching, 227–228
events, 218–220
form fields, 220–223
InfoPath object model and, 216–218
Microsoft Script Editor for, 215–216
overview, 214–215
string manipulation, 225
trusted forms, 287–290
for validation, 208–211
scrolling, text, 123
SDK (Software Developers Kit)
downlevel tool in, 308
downloading, 286
RegForm utility, 284
resources in, 347–349
UI object, 226
secondary data sources, 230–234
sections, 138–157
nonrepeating, 142–146
optional, 55, 146–151
overview, 138–142
repeating, 54, 152–157
security. See trusted forms
Select Datasource dialog box, 97
selectNodes method, 222
send/receive options, web services, 106
Service Request, sample forms, 323
setup program
completing setup, 19–22
component selection, 16–19
running, 14–16
shading, 189–190
shared locations
publishing forms to, 304–305
publishing forms to shared folders, 244
troubleshooting publishing forms to, 354
SharePoint Portal Server
compared with SharePoint Services, 251
form libraries. see form libraries
opening forms from, 44–45
publishing forms to SharePoint form library, 245–246
publishing forms with, 8
SharePoint Services, 251
shortcuts, Windows Clipboard, 47, 76, 154
sizing
data entry controls, 115–116
nonrepeating sections, 145
Rich Text box objects, 125
text box objects, 123
sorting data, in form libraries, 262, 267–268
special characters, JScript, 343
spell checking, 47, 122–123
spreadsheets, Excel, 271–272
SQL (Structured Query Language), 102–104
SQL Server, 95–104
adding tables to, 100–102
data connection for, 97–100
as data source, 97
extracting database information with SQL statements, 102–104
overview, 30
Standard toolbar, 39–40
start tags, XML elements, 28
Status Report, sample forms, 323
string functions
JScript, 335–336
manipulating in scripts, 225
overview, 174–176
Structured Query Language (SQL), 102–104
style sheets
applying downlevel style sheet to XML file, 312
creating for form templates, 309
form views and, 312
updating when changing form template file, 313–314
Styles, applying to text, 48
Substring function, 175–176
Sum function, 172–173
summary operators, 265–266
switches, MSI files, 294
syntax, JScript, 332